What is belt dryer?

Definition and basic functionality
Belt dryer is a type of continuous drying equipment commonly used in the food industry to dry large quantities of products in a fully automatic and efficient manner. Its working characteristic is that the material is evenly transported through the conveyor belt to a number of heating units for dehydration and heat exchange, and the hot air heats the material through the heater and the fan, so that the water in the material is evaporated and discharged, so as to achieve the drying effect.
Conveyor belts move products through a controlled temperature environment, ensuring that they dry quickly and evenly. This not only maintains the quality and texture of the food, but also increases production efficiency. Belt dryer is considered to be an important equipment in the field of food processing, mainly used for the drying of sheet, strip and granular materials with good air permeability, which can be used for snack foods, nutritional cereals, dehydrated vegetables and fruits, etc., in addition, it is also widely used in chemical, pharmaceutical and other industries.

Type of belt dryer
Continuous belt dryer is mainly divided into single-layer belt dryer and multi-layer belt dryer two types:
Single-layer belt dryer: This is the most basic type of belt dryer, the structure is relatively simple, suitable for drying a variety of agricultural products. It is usually composed of conveyor belt, heating device, insulation device, automatic cleaning system, circulation fan, moisture removal system and material sharing device. The conveyor belt is made of stainless steel plate belt, which has good high temperature and corrosion resistance. It is generally made of 4-10 drying and heating units in series. Single-layer belt dryer by setting a number of drying heating units, each drying heating unit can be independently controlled to achieve the drying of agricultural products, thereby improving the drying efficiency and product quality. It is suitable for drying agricultural products with high moisture content, small size and irregular shape after cutting, such as some fruits and vegetables. The single-layer belt dryer can adjust the temperature, humidity and wind speed of each drying section according to the different drying needs of agricultural products to achieve accurate control. This kind of equipment has the advantages of high production capacity, good drying effect and wide application range.
Multi-layer belt dryer: This equipment consists of multiple single-layer belt dryers connected in series from top to bottom in a closed drying room, usually with 3 to 7 layers. Multi-layer belt dryer by setting multi-layer conveyor belts, a large number of agricultural products can be dried at the same time, which greatly improves the production capacity. Its working principle is to penetrate through the dry hot air from the bottom of the equipment layer by layer to take away the material moisture, so as to achieve the purpose of drying. It is suitable for drying materials with low moisture content, low drying temperature and long drying time, especially for drying large output materials, connecting with the back end of the single-layer belt dryer to further dry the semi-dry materials.

Advantages of belt dryer
Belt dryer offers several key advantages to the food processing industry, from economical operation to stable food quality. They are recognized for their energy efficient design and their ability to maintain high standards of health and safety.
Drying efficiency
The drying efficiency of belt dryer is much higher than that of traditional drying equipment. Because the hot air passes directly into the drying chamber through the hot air pipe, the drying time is short, the drying is uniform, and the evaporation and dehydration efficiency is high .
Convenience of operation
The operation of the belt dryer is relatively simple, controlled by the electric control cabinet, only need to carry out a simple start button operation, the operation difficulty is low .
Temperature controlled
Multiple heating units of the belt dryer correspond to independent temperature controllers. The drying temperature can be set according to requirements to ensure drying quality .
Continuous and automated operation
It is suitable for large-scale industrial production of a single variety or multiple varieties, and the operation can be continuous and automated .
Evenly dry
Through optimized air flow organization, hot air flows through the conveyor belt mesh and the material, which can improve the uniformity of material drying .
Energy saving
The hot air can be recycled, and the temperature, humidity and air flow of the hot air are accurately and intelligently controlled, reducing energy consumption.

Conveying system, heating device and air circulation system
The core of the belt dryer is its conveying system, heating device and air circulation system, designed to make the product through the various drying heating units, so as to achieve continuous drying. The dryer works in conjunction with the drying unit to provide consistent drying to ensure that each product surface is evenly dried. The conveying speed can be adjusted to control the duration of the drying process, as well as the temperature of each heating unit can be individually controlled, directly affecting the degree of drying of the final product.
Innovation in belt dryer design
The latest innovations in the design of belt dryers include advances such as improved airflow patterns, where the drying hot air of the equipment passes through the air homogenizer and penetrates the material layer from top to bottom, making 360-degree contact between the material and the hot air to achieve a more efficient drying effect. In addition, the backpack-type air duct design of the equipment optimizes the path of hot air circulation, reduces energy consumption, and solves the problem of difficult cleaning of the circulating air duct.

Cleaning and maintenance procedures
Belt dryer is designed for easy cleaning and maintenance. Its continuous delivery design often allows for the implementation of an automatic cleaning system, which helps maintain hygiene and reduces cleaning time. Regular maintenance is crucial to energy consumption and the final quality of the product, material debris, hair, etc., are easy to block the conveyor belt pores, and remain in the ventilation pipe and heat exchanger, affecting the final drying quality and health of the product. An effective cleaning program helps extend the life of the dryer and maintain consistent production quality.

Product types for belt dryer
A belt dryer is a versatile machine that excels at maintaining the quality of food by drying various foods quickly and efficiently. Their design allows for processing in large batches, making them an excellent choice for a wide variety of products in different food categories.
Food industry
Belt dryer is widely used in the food industry, which is suitable for drying of dried fruits, vegetables, meat products and other foods. It has the characteristics of fast drying speed and high temperature control precision, and can meet the drying requirements in the food production process.
Chemical industry
In the chemical industry, belt dryers are used for the drying treatment of chemical raw materials and products, such as petrochemical, synthetic resins, adhesives, etc. It can improve production efficiency and ensure product quality.
Pharmaceutical industry
Belt dryer also has important applications in the pharmaceutical process, for drying herbal medicines to extend shelf life. It can control the temperature and humidity to ensure the drying effect and quality of Chinese herbs.
Agriculture
Belt dryer can be used to dry feed, straw, grass, leaves and other agricultural materials, improve storage stability and reduce losses.
